Hello,

Has been around 4 years since my last PC that I built. Have all my parts together for new machine and they are all assembled. Installed and connected everything and pressed power.... nothing. The only thing that happens is the fan on the PSU briefly ticks.

Here is what I have:
EVGA GeForce GTX 780 Ti
Cooler Master HAF 912 - Mid Tower Computer Case with High Airflow Design
Intel Core i5-4690 Processor
Crucial M500 480GB SATA 2.5-inch Internal SSD 7mm drive
Corsair HX850i High Performance Power Supply ATX12V/EPS12V 850 CP-9020073-NA
Gigabyte GA-Z97X-SLI LGA 1150 Z97 2-Way SLI UEFI DualBIOS ATX Motherboard

Everything is installed and cabled. For the life of me I can't figure out what I did wrong.
Picture attached is a example of the MOBO, green markings are what I have plugged in from case. Pink is connected to PSU and red is also filled with what goes there? Extremely frustrated and the issue is probably hitting me in the face and I cannot see it.
